aboutsummaryrefslogtreecommitdiffstats
path: root/libavformat/matroskadec.c
diff options
context:
space:
mode:
authorMarton Balint <cus@passwd.hu>2012-05-24 01:56:28 +0200
committerMichael Niedermayer <michaelni@gmx.at>2012-05-27 16:12:02 +0200
commitf8f5db3b700edefdd3a04b05592ab1dde4757ee2 (patch)
tree9afa70b668f038e2f02c22e7ce80fa37d7bb939b /libavformat/matroskadec.c
parent51157dab374dfc0ec9ac0b4516bfbd18bce19727 (diff)
downloadffmpeg-f8f5db3b700edefdd3a04b05592ab1dde4757ee2.tar.gz
ffplay: dont destroy packet queues on stream change
This fixes occasional segfaults caused by lock request of the packet queue from the reader thread. Also don't allow to put frames into the queue when it's aborted, and don't try to fill the queue with frames when it is aborted. Signed-off-by: Marton Balint <cus@passwd.hu> (cherry picked from commit a687acbbf0869def24f516b0147e9ff93695c347) Signed-off-by: Michael Niedermayer <michaelni@gmx.at>
Diffstat (limited to 'libavformat/matroskadec.c')
0 files changed, 0 insertions, 0 deletions